  • Title: Analyzing Visible Articulatory Movements in Speech Production for Speech-Driven 3D Facial Animation

  • Authors: Hyung Kyu Kim, Sangmin Lee (UIUC), and Hak Gu Kim

  • Abstract: Speech-driven 3D facial animation is a method aimed at generating realistic facial meshes based on input speech signals. However, due to a lack of understanding of visible articulatory movements, current state-of-the-art methods results in inaccurate lip and jaw movements. Traditional evaluation metrics such as lip vertex error (LVE) often fail to represent the quality of visual results. Based on our observation, we reveal the problems of existing evaluation metrics and raise the necessity for separate evaluation approaches for 3D axes. Comprehensive analysis showed that most recent methods struggle to precisely predict lip and jaw movements in a 3D space.
